Harry Redknapp has allegedly parted company with Tottenham Hotspur.

Harry Redknapp has parted company with Tottenham Hotspur, sources close to the club have indicated.

Sky Sports News is reporting that the manager will step down this evening (June 13) after failing to strike up a new deal with the club's board.

Redknapp held crisis talks with chairman Daniel Levy earlier today but failed to agree an extension to his contract, which was due to run until next summer.

Everton's David Moyes has been named as the bookmakers' favourite to succeed Redknapp. Other candidates include Wigan Athletic's Roberto Martinez, and Jurgen Klinsmann.

An official announcement on Redknapp's departure is expected to be imminent.
